Tekmar Delivers WindFloat Protection

Tekmar has completed a quick turnaround project in under four weeks for DeepOcean and its ultimate client Hengtong.

The works saw Tekmar deliver over 6.5 kilometers of protection weighing over 6.5 tonnes of TEKTHANE polyurethane for the EDP WindFloat project off the coast of Portugal.
